Portsmouth deny Zarate move

Portsmouth have denied that they are interested ins igning former Birmingham City striker Mauro Zarate from Al Saad. The talented Argentinian is available from his Qatari club and is keen on a return to the Premiership.
It is believed that Arsenal and Aston Villa would both like to sign the talented player, who comes with a hefty £20 million pricetag.
Portsmouth though, were keen to deny that they were one of the clubs interested in Zarate.
"That's absolute nonsense. I don't know where that story has come from but he is not one of the players we are looking at," Peter Storrie told the Portsmouth News.
